Default Re: How do you decide to send recorded or not?

I created an equation for this, if it is an item I send regularly. Problem is the refund rate is projected because I have not sold many of the items.

Money (after fees) - $2 shipping vs. Money (after fees) - $0.55 shipping - added refund rate - cost of goods for not getting them back as it has "not arrived"

The item I sell generally goes for $4-$12 in auction. Anything over $6.5 I ship with tracking, the item cost me $1.5 per. It is something I can sell in high volume although I am having trouble stocking.

Also, it is good to do a little research on the person if you can. I recently sent un-tracked to someone and their response for a refund seemed so obviously ⊗⊗⊗⊗ and really fast. I did a quick google search to see they had a lengthy criminal record. If you have time to do these kind of searches please do, could save you a few times. You know to send tracked to someone like that. Or if it is a high value item not ship at all and just give them a refund.

If a buyer claims they have not received it and I sent without tracking, I apologize profusely and send a refund. Even though 80% of these people are probably lying it is the best option for my business.
